Follow These Tips To Keep Your Wooden Furniture Termite-free

Have you ever returned home to discover small piles of wood dust accumulating under your sofa? This is no doubt such an irritating and worrying thing and the most common source of termite infestation. Once they have infiltrated your home and begin feeding on the foundation of your home or your expensive furniture, it is extremely difficult to get rid of them, due to their minuscule size. Frequent inspections of your home to check for the presence of termites and other pests can save you a lot of trouble. Keep an eye out for any leaks or decay in your home. Termites thrive in decayed roofs and moisture-laden walls. Repair and seal the leak as soon as possible, and conduct ...
... regular inspections, especially in basements or dark corners of your home. These areas are frequently overlooked and are the first to attract pests. A leak in the basement is especially appealing because it is closer to the ground and thus easier for termites to attack. There are so many pest control ways available that are very effective in getting rid of termite and bugs attacks. So, if you find pest infestation then buy pest control agents and apply as mentioned in the manuals. But before you apply anything to your furniture make sure to examine it properly. Some chemicals are very effective on termites but can be harmful to human beings. However, sometimes, it discolours the furniture and fades the shine also. Hence, you are suggested to handle these chemicals very carefully and check whether they are poisonous or not. Certain wood polishes are termite-resistant and effective at protecting wooden furniture. These polishes form a hard, glossy coat that protects and preserves the wood.
